Description

Pamidronic acid sodium, the second-generation nitrogen-containing bisphosphonate, is an inhibitor of bone loss. Pamidronic acid sodium significantly inhibits subchondral bone loss in early osteoarthritis by upregulating the expression of osteoprotegerin in cartilage and subchondral bone, and inhibiting the expression of RANKL and MMP-9 in both tissues, as well as TLR-4 in cartilage, thereby alleviating cartilage degeneration. Additionally, Pamidronic acid sodium can inhibit the signaling of Wnt and β-catenin, and is applicable for research on osteoporosis and osteosarcoma[1][2][3][4].

In Vitro

Pamidronic acid sodium (0.001-1000 µM, 72 h) inhibits the cell viability of osteosarcoma cells POS, HMPOS and COS31, exhibits no cytotoxicity to fibroblasts[1].

In Vivo

Pamidronic acid sodium (3 mg/kg, ear vein injection, once monthly for 14 weeks) improves the bone structure, alleviates the degenerative changes of cartilage, exhibits protective effect against osteoarthritis in rabbit models[3].
